Not all oven mitts are created equal, and some are better suited for handling the weight and heat of cast iron cookware.
When selecting oven mitts for cast iron cooking, the most critical factor to consider is heat resistance.
Cast iron cookware retains heat for a long time, so you need a mitt that can protect your hands from high temperatures for an extended period.
Since cast iron cookware is often quite heavy, you’ll want a mitt that provides a secure grip to prevent any slips or drops.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Oven Mitt
When it comes to buying oven mitts or heat-resistant oven gloves for a cast iron pan, there are a few things to consider to ensure you get the best product for your needs. Here are some factors to keep in mind:
Oven Mitt Material
One of the most important factors to consider is the material of the oven mitts. Look for mitts made from heat-resistant materials such as silicone, neoprene, or Kevlar. These materials will protect your hands from high temperatures and prevent burns.
Oven Mitt Size and Length
Make sure to choose oven mitts that fit your hands comfortably. The mitts should be snug but not too tight, and they should allow you to grip your cast iron cookware with ease. Consider the length of the mitts. Longer mitts will provide decent heat protection for your arms and wrists.
Oven Mitt Grip
Another important feature to look for is a good grip. Choose oven mitts with a textured surface or silicone grips to prevent your cast iron cookware from slipping out of your hands. This will also help you to have better control when handling your cookware.
Oven Mitt Cleaning and Maintenance
Finally, consider the cleaning and maintenance of the oven mitts. Look for mitts that are easy to clean and can be machine washed.
Make sure that the mitts are durable and can withstand frequent use with a hot pan without showing signs of wear and tear.

FAQs
Can silicone oven mitts handle cast iron?
Yes, silicone oven mitts can handle cast iron cookware.
Silicone is a good material for oven mitts because it is generally safe at temperatures up to about 446°F and does not absorb water, which can prevent heat transfer.
Silicone is also great for gripping cast iron.
There are many silicone oven mitts available that are specifically designed for use with cast iron cookware.
What is the best fabric for oven mitts?
The best fabric for oven mitts depends on personal preferences and needs. Popular options include silicone, known for its high heat resistance and durability, and quilted cotton, which provides insulation and comfort. Some mitts combine materials like silicone exteriors with cotton linings for a balance of heat resistance and comfort.
Can you wash silicone oven mitts in the dishwasher?
Yes, you can wash silicone oven mitts in the dishwasher. Silicone oven mitts can be washed in the dishwasher, just like the silicone cup holders.
You can either place them on the top rack of the dishwasher or lay them flat on the rack. It’s best to skip the heated dry part of the wash cycle and instead remove them and let them air dry.
What do chefs use for oven mitts?
Chefs often use oven mitts made from silicone or quilted cotton. Silicone oven mitts are popular due to their high heat resistance and durability, while quilted cotton mitts provide insulation and comfort. Some chefs may opt for a combination of materials, such as silicone exteriors with cotton linings, to achieve a balance of heat resistance and comfort.
